This game is a mini hack where you play 15 levels based on my original designs from 2005. I decided to make this more polished and bug free version. However, the level's difficulty is still the same but there are items you can balance out. It was intended to be released on my 10th anniversary but that didn't happen.

Personally I like Level 5 in this game because it's my favorite design based on the unused fortress level or whatever the reason why the stage is set to fortress. This is a remake version of it except with Roto-Discs.

Download

For my SNES games, the patching format is XDELTA not IPS. You need the XDELTA patcher and is used on the Super Mario All-Stars ROM without a header. I chose to remove headers because is not used for emulation consoles. Get the XDELTA patcher via Romhacking dot net.
